Sedemac Mechatronics  (BOM:544723) Quick Ratio Explanation

The quick ratio is more conservative than the Current Ratio because it excludes inventories from current assets. The ratio derives its name presumably from the fact that assets such as cash and marketable securities are quick sources of cash. Inventories generally take time to be converted into cash, and if they have to be sold quickly, the company may have to accept a lower price than book value of these inventories. As a result, they are justifiably excluded from assets that are ready sources of immediate cash.

In general, low or decreasing quick ratios generally suggest that a company is over-leveraged, struggling to maintain or grow sales, paying bills too quickly or collecting receivables too slowly. On the other hand, a high or increasing quick ratio generally indicates that a company is experiencing solid top-line growth, quickly converting receivables into cash, and easily able to cover its financial obligations. Such companies often have faster inventory turnover and cash conversion cycles.

The higher the quick ratio, the better the company's liquidity position.

Sedemac Mechatronics Quick Ratio Calculation

The quick ratio measures a company's ability to meet its short-term obligations with its most liquid assets. For this reason, the ratio excludes inventories from current assets.

Sedemac Mechatronics's Quick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Quick Ratio (A: Mar. 2026 )=(Total Current Assets-Total Inventories)/Total Current Liabilities
=(4155.4-1883.1)/3008.9
=0.76

Sedemac Mechatronics Business Description

Other Exchanges SEDEMAC:India
Address Baner Road, Survey No. 270/1/A/2, Pallod Farms, Baner, Baner Gaon, Haveli, Haveli, MH, IND, 411 045
Sedemac Mechatronics Ltd is engaged in the business of development, manufacture, and supply of controllers/electronic control units(ECUs). It is a supplier of high-volume critical controllers/ECUs having novel motor, engine, supervisory, and other control technologies. The company operates in various sectors, namely, power generators, powered equipment, electric vehicles, and electric bikes etc. Its reportable segments are: Mobility and Industrial. The majority of the company's revenue is derived from the Mobility segment, which includes motor control & transmission systems such as integrated starter generators, electronic fuel injection, automated manual transmissions, & control units used in electric bicycles & electric vehicles. Geographically, the maximum revenue is derived from India.
